Empty promises: G20 subsidies to oil, gas and coal production

Published by: ODI


About

This research discovers that G20 country governments’ support to fossil fuel production marries bad economics with potentially disastrous consequences for climate change. In effect, governments are propping up the production of oil, gas and coal, much of which cannot be used if the world is to avoid dangerous climate change. This report documents, for the first time, the scale and structure of fossil fuel production subsidies in the G20 countries. The evidence points to a publicly financed bailout for some of the world’s largest, most carbon-intensive and polluting companies. It finds that, by providing subsidies for fossil fuel production, the G20 countries are creating a ‘lose-lose’ scenario. They are directing large volumes of finance into high-carbon assets that cannot be exploited without catastrophic climate effects. This diverts investment from economic low-carbon alternatives such as solar, wind and hydro-power. In addition, the scale of G20 fossil fuel production subsidies calls into question the commitment of governments to an ambitious deal on climate change.

Ensure access to affordable, reliable, sustainable and modern energy for all

Between 1990 and 2010, the number of people with access to electricity has increased by 1.7 billion, and as the global population continues to rise so will the demand for cheap energy. A global economy reliant on fossil fuels and the increase of greenhouse gas emissions is creating drastic changes to our climate system. This is having a visible impact on every continent.

However, there has been a new drive to encourage alternative energy sources, and in 2011 renewable energy accounted for more than 20 percent of global power generated. Still one in five people lack access to electricity, and as the demand continues to rise there needs to be a substantial increase in the production of renewable energy across the world.

Ensuring universal access to affordable electricity by 2030 means investing in clean energy sources such as solar, wind and thermal. Adopting cost-effective standards for a wider range of technologies could also reduce the global electricity consumption by buildings and industry by 14 percent. This means avoiding roughly 1,300 mid-size power plants. Expanding infrastructure and upgrading technology to provide clean energy sources in all developing countries is a crucial goal that can both encourage growth and help the environment.

Sustainable energy is one of 17 Global Goals that make up the 2030 Agenda for Sustainable Development. An integrated approach is crucial for progress across the multiple goals.

The SDG Fund response

The SDG Fund programmes promote the use of renewable and sustainable sources of energy. At the same, time they promote construction techniques that are more energy efficient.

For example,

  • In Bolivia, a food security and nutrition programme is promoting the use of solar energy in the food production. Farmers are able to produce at a lower cost and reduce their CO2 emissions.
  • In Mozambique, the SDG Fund programme is supporting, through UNIDO and national partners, a technology exchange with South African National Cleaner Production Center. This government facility promotes resource efficient and cleaner production methodologies to assist industry in lowering costs through reduced energy, water and materials usage, and waste management.

Take urgent action to combat climate change and its impacts

There is no country in the world that is not seeing first-hand the drastic effects of climate change. Greenhouse gas emissions continue to rise, and are now more than 50 percent higher than their 1990 level. Further, global warming is causing long-lasting changes to our climate system, which threatens irreversible consequences if we do not take action now.

The annual average losses from just earthquakes, tsunamis, tropical cyclones and flooding count in the hundreds of billions of dollars, requiring an investment of US$ 6 billion annually in disaster risk management alone. The goal aims to mobilize $100 billion annually by 2020 to address the needs of developing countries and help mitigate climate-related disasters.

Strengthening the resilience and adaptive capacity of more vulnerable regions, such as land locked countries and island states, must go hand in hand with efforts to raise awareness and integrate measures into national policies and strategies. It is still possible, with the political will and a wide array of technological measures, to limit the increase in global mean temperature to two degrees Celsius above pre-industrial levels. This requires urgent collective action.

Addressing climate change is one of 17 Global Goals that make up the 2030 Agenda for Sustainable Development. An integrated approach is crucial for progress across the multiple goals.

The SDG Fund response

The SDG Fund joint programmes take into account climate change adaptation considerations along the project cycle. As an example, a key element to mainstreaming climate change is the use of a climate lens.

The following criteria are essential elements observed:

  • The extent to which the policy, plan, or project under could be vulnerable to risks arising from climate variability and change
  • The extent to which climate change risks have already been taken into consideration
  • The extent to which the policy, plan, or project could inadvertently lead to increased vulnerability and maladaptation or miss important opportunities arising from climate change

For example,

  • In Cuba, the SDG Fund is strengthening resilience and improving access to water in tackling the impacts of recent droughts, noted as the worst in recent history, affecting more than one million people.
  • In Fiji, a SDG Fund programme is building the capacity of young farmers in organic agriculture for climate resilience.  Organic agriculture is a production system that sustains the health of soils, ecosystems and people.
  • In Mozambique, the SDG Fund is providing training opportunities on green construction using traditional techniques and materials. The objective is to create residences that are less expensive while also preserving the environment.

The concept of long term sustainability of development programmes is constantly evolving.

The SDG Fund definition involves:

  1. Inclusion and participation in programme initiatives within the vision of a Human Rights-based approach
  2. Economic use of resources in programme implementation
  3. Sustainability of programme achievements after termination of activities
  4. Mainstreaming environment and climate change in development programmes

For our programmes integrating sustainability requires an analysis of the governance architecture and the different stages of the programme cycle. At the national level, this could include the formulation of national policies, long term and multi-year development plans, sectoral budgetary allocation processes, and regulatory processes. At the level of projects on the ground, climate change adaptation considerations might need to be factored within specific elements of the project cycle.

As an example, a key element to mainstreaming climate change is the use of a climate lens. The following criteria are essential elements to be observed:

  • The extent to which the policy, plan, or project under consideration could be vulnerable to risks arising from climate variability and change
  • The extent to which climate change risks have already been taken into consideration
  • The extent to which the policy, plan, or project could inadvertently lead to increased vulnerability and maladaptation or miss important opportunities arising from climate change
